Mission 770vsATC SCM19
The Mission 770 stands 59.0 cm tall — about 15.2 cm more than the ATC SCM19 at 43.8 cm. On footprint the Mission 770 is the wider cabinet (30.0 cm versus 25.0 cm). At 88 dB against 85 dB, the Mission 770 is the easier load to drive and plays louder from the same amplifier. The Mission 770 reaches deeper in the bass, down to 42 Hz versus 54 Hz. Low frequencies come from a 200 mm cone on the Mission 770 and a 150 mm cone on the ATC SCM19. Both land in a similar price bracket, around $3,795 a pair.
| A | B | |
|---|---|---|
| Manufacturer | Mission | ATC |
| Model | Mission 770 | ATC SCM19 |
| Height | 23.2 in | 17.2 in |
| Width | 11.8 in | 9.8 in |
| Depth | 12.7 in | 11.8 in |
| Weight | 42.3 lb | 39.2 lb |
| Enclosure | bass-reflex-front | sealed |
| Drivers | 1× 7.9 in mid-bass (mineral-loaded polypropylene), 1× 1.1 in tweeter (woven textile soft dome) | 1× 1 in tweeter (soft dome), 1× 5.9 in mid-bass (cone) |
| Frequency — low | 42 Hz | 54 Hz |
| Frequency — high | 20000 Hz | 22000 Hz |
| Sensitivity | 88 dB | 85 dB |
| Impedance | 8 Ω | 8 Ω |
| Recommended amp | 25–200 W | 75–300 W |
| MAP (USD) | $3,840 / pair | $3,749 / pair |
